Raising The Bar 2023: Implications of U.S. v. Rahimi

Description:

Earlier this year, the Fifth Circuit Court of Appeals ruled that individuals with orders of protection against them must be allowed to keep their guns. This overturned a federal statute that prohibits firearm possession by individuals who a court determined pose a credible threat to the safety of an intimate partner or child. This timely 15-minute lunch and learn opportunity will discuss the implications of US v. Rahimi to be heard by the US Supreme Court on November 7th.
